      Yeah there’s a checkbox for it under profile settings. There’s a ton of great communities, I’ve subscribed to around 40. Once you get a good set of communities can just set your default to “Subscribed” in profile settings. That will be your front page. You don’t really want to use “Local” because it may not be very active. “All” has a lot of stuff in it you may not want to see. There’s a few communities where I don’t ever want to see their content. See lemmyverse.net for community info. There’s a lot of good communities on kbin as well (you can access those from Lemmy and vice versa).

      Set feed to All. Scroll. See interesting topic you want to see more, subscribe to community. Interested in specific topic? Search for community in communities page. Once you gather enough subscriptions, set feed to subscribed. Scroll.
